| 1 | // S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0-only | 
|---|
| 2 | /* | 
|---|
| 3 | * ACPI helpers for the MDIO (Ethernet PHY) API | 
|---|
| 4 | * | 
|---|
| 5 | * This file provides helper functions for extracting PHY device information | 
|---|
| 6 | * out of the ACPI ASL and using it to populate an mii_bus. | 
|---|
| 7 | */ | 
|---|
| 8 |  | 
|---|
| 9 | #include <linux/acpi.h> | 
|---|
| 10 | #include <linux/acpi_mdio.h> | 
|---|
| 11 | #include <linux/bits.h> | 
|---|
| 12 | #include <linux/dev_printk.h> | 
|---|
| 13 | #include <linux/fwnode_mdio.h> | 
|---|
| 14 | #include <linux/module.h> | 
|---|
| 15 | #include <linux/types.h> | 
|---|
| 16 |  | 
|---|
| 17 | MODULE_AUTHOR( "Calvin Johnson <calvin.johnson@oss.nxp.com>"); | 
|---|
| 18 | MODULE_LICENSE( "GPL"); | 
|---|
| 19 | MODULE_DESCRIPTION( "ACPI MDIO bus (Ethernet PHY) accessors"); | 
|---|
| 20 |  | 
|---|
| 21 | /** | 
|---|
| 22 | * __acpi_mdiobus_register - Register mii_bus and create PHYs from the ACPI ASL. | 
|---|
| 23 | * @mdio: pointer to mii_bus structure | 
|---|
| 24 | * @fwnode: pointer to fwnode of MDIO bus. This fwnode is expected to represent | 
|---|
| 25 | * @owner: module owning this @mdio object. | 
|---|
| 26 | * an ACPI device object corresponding to the MDIO bus and its children are | 
|---|
| 27 | * expected to correspond to the PHY devices on that bus. | 
|---|
| 28 | * | 
|---|
| 29 | * This function registers the mii_bus structure and registers a phy_device | 
|---|
| 30 | * for each child node of @fwnode. | 
|---|
| 31 | */ | 
|---|
| 32 | int __acpi_mdiobus_register(struct mii_bus *mdio, struct fwnode_handle *fwnode, | 
|---|
| 33 | struct module *owner) | 
|---|
| 34 | { | 
|---|
| 35 | struct fwnode_handle *child; | 
|---|
| 36 | u32 addr; | 
|---|
| 37 | int ret; | 
|---|
| 38 |  | 
|---|
| 39 | /* Mask out all PHYs from auto probing. */ | 
|---|
| 40 | mdio->phy_mask = GENMASK(31, 0); | 
|---|
| 41 | ret = __mdiobus_register(bus: mdio, owner); | 
|---|
| 42 | if (ret) | 
|---|
| 43 | return ret; | 
|---|
| 44 |  | 
|---|
| 45 | ACPI_COMPANION_SET(&mdio->dev, to_acpi_device_node(fwnode)); | 
|---|
| 46 |  | 
|---|
| 47 | /* Loop over the child nodes and register a phy_device for each PHY */ | 
|---|
| 48 | fwnode_for_each_child_node(fwnode, child) { | 
|---|
| 49 | ret = acpi_get_local_address(ACPI_HANDLE_FWNODE(child), addr: &addr); | 
|---|
| 50 | if (ret || addr >= PHY_MAX_ADDR) | 
|---|
| 51 | continue; | 
|---|
| 52 |  | 
|---|
| 53 | ret = fwnode_mdiobus_register_phy(bus: mdio, child, addr); | 
|---|
| 54 | if (ret == -ENODEV) | 
|---|
| 55 | dev_err(&mdio->dev, | 
|---|
| 56 | "MDIO device at address %d is missing.\n", | 
|---|
| 57 | addr); | 
|---|
| 58 | } | 
|---|
| 59 | return 0; | 
|---|
| 60 | } | 
|---|
| 61 | EXPORT_SYMBOL(__acpi_mdiobus_register); | 
|---|
| 62 |  |
